Monday TimeformUS Highlight Horse: Blind Ambition's speed makes him dangerous in the Better Talk Now

Snap Decision (#2) is clearly the horse to beat in the Better Talk Now. He finished a decent fourth against a stronger group than the one he meets today last time out in the Grade 2 Hall of Fame. The three horses that finished ahead of him that day – Bricks and Mortar, Yoshida, and Big Handsome – would all be significant favorites had they been entered in this race. Furthermore, Snap Decision was compromised by a slow pace in that race (indicated by blue color-coding in the PPs) and did well to get within a couple lengths of the winner at the wire.

However, there is not that much speed signed on for this race, either, and Snap Decision figures to be up against the race flow once again. His chief rival, BLIND AMBITION (#1), is not going to be a much bigger price than the morning-line favorite, but I just think he’s the more likely winner of the two given the circumstances.

I’m typically not a fan of horses stretching out in distance from sprints to routes on the turf. That said, I think 5 1/2 furlongs may have been too short for Blind Ambition, as he needed the length of the stretch to get up to win his stakes debut last time. His prior turf effort, which came around two turns at Gulfstream, was powerful, as he took command on the backstretch and widened his lead from there. He’s always been bred to be a star on the grass, and his connections are just now finally focusing on the correct surface with him. Speed – and the inside hedge – is so advantageous going a mile on this inner turf course, and I think he’ll find himself with a clear early lead against this group.

I’ll use him with Snap Decision, but I also want to throw in Holiday Stone (#7) at a slightly better price. He ran better than it appears in each of his last two starts going this distance, and is not without a chance to pull of the minor upset. That said, his outside post position may be detrimental, since he’s likely to be forced to stalk outside.

THE PLAY

Win: 1

Exacta Key Box: 2,7

Trifecta: 1 with 2,7 with ALL
